Vote Challenges
Inadequate budget releases during the quarter affected the execution of planned activities
Phased implementation of the pay policy has lowered the motivation levels among those yet to be considered
Low coverage of inspection due to failure to fund the E Inspection reform and interventions therein
Outbreaks of the Corona Virus pandemic have continued to affect the implementation of planned activities
Phased salary enhancement for scientists, health workers and all other categories in the public service
